Mitochondrial uncouplers are cytotoxic at high concentrations, a result resulting from a drop in ATP concentration and on plasma and lysosomal membrane layer depolarization and permeabilization. Nonetheless, the result is concentration-dependent, and at dosages that are not harmful, mitochondrial uncoupling can shield cells against death262. As a result, the advancement of mitochondria-specific and more secure uncoupling agents appropriate for human use could yet cause a powerful and set apart technique to dealing with these diseases263. Current studies making use of a controlled-release oral formula of DNP, called CRMP (controlled-release mitochondrial protonophore), is one famous attempt to accomplish an improved healing index. Tesofensine produces an activation of the monoaminergic systems and might possibly influence state of mind states and anxiousness by means of receptors in the fronto-limbic neuronal system. They likewise videotaped more damaging events related to affective modifications (e.g. altered, elevated, and depressed mood) in people receiving 1 mg tesofensine contrasted to sugar pill (24.5% vs 3.8% of overall number damaging occasions, specifically) (31 ). In the USA and Europe, orlistat, naltrexone/bupropion, liraglutide 3 mg and, most just recently, semaglutide 2.4 mg are registered and advertised. In addition, in the USA, phentermine/topiramate is even readily available for long-term use40. This study located that tesofensine induced better weight management in overweight rats than in lean Wistar rats. We hypothesized that this was as a result of tesofensine's capacity to modulate neuronal task in the LH. [newline] Our electrophysiological results showed that tesofensine produced a stronger and larger modulation of LH ensemble task in obese rats than in lean rats. This suggests that tesofensine may act, partially, by regulating neuronal task in the LH to lower food intake and promote fat burning.
